How they compare

Egypt currently reports 307 m3 against 106 m3 in Germany, a difference of 201 m3.

That makes Egypt's figure about 2.9 times Germany's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2003 it was Germany ahead.

Egypt ranks 12th and Germany ranks 15th of 22 countries.

Egypt has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
